by Julie Weishaar | Mar 19, 2020 | Video Marketing
Using video is no longer an option. Savvy businesses know that including videos in their digital marketing strategy is a must-have in 2020 and beyond. VIDEOOWIDE, a tool to create an animated video easily Human beings find videos to be more memorable and engaging than...